Two topics in the forefront of superconductor research—superconductor-insulator transition in thin films and vortex tunneling in granular, bulk, and high temperature superconductors—have never before been given a unified and deductive treatment. This monograph and text provides a much-needed, comprehensive introduction to the theory of quantum fluctuations in inhomogenous superconducting materials. It be will be of great use to students and researchers in disciplines such as superconductivity, many-body systems, phase transitions, submicron physics, and surface science.
